Sorry/Not Sorry For Imagining You: The Paradox of Existence

I imagine the One who imagines me apologizing/not apologizing for imagining me.

I am truly sorry, my child,
for it is my imagining
that brings you this love
that you labor to find
through all these things,
all these pursuits,
and all these years.

Through you and as you,
all this abundance,
all these joys and fears,
I imagine perhaps too much,
which I have you perceive
as yours to move through
and yours to think about.

I am truly sorry/not sorry
to imagine you in this way,
coming to grips
with the realization
that you are not simply you,
but the One who imagines you
and all you perceive.

Here marks the death
of your seeming ending;
the restoration of all eternity,
as One.

Space Monkey Reflects: The Paradox of Imagination

In the vast expanse of consciousness, the interplay of imagination weaves the tapestry of existence. We find ourselves as both the imagined and the imaginer, dancing in the delicate balance of creation and perception. The apology/not apology for imagining embodies the duality of this existence, where love, joy, and fear intermingle in the journey of self-discovery.

The Imagining of the One

To imagine the One who imagines us is to delve into the heart of nexistentialism. It is the recognition that our individual existence is but a manifestation of a greater universal self. This universal self, in its boundless creativity, imagines each of us into being, with all our complexities, experiences, and perceptions.

The One who imagines expresses a sentiment of apology/not apology, reflecting the inherent paradox of this creative act. On one hand, there is an apology for the perceived struggles, the labor to find love through various pursuits and years. On the other hand, there is no apology for the richness of these experiences, for they are integral to the unfolding of our journey.

The Gift and Burden of Perception

Through imagination, we are bestowed with the gift of perception. We experience abundance, joy, and fear, each shaping our understanding of the world and ourselves. These experiences, though sometimes overwhelming, are the very essence of our existence. They are the tools through which we navigate the complex landscape of life.

Imagining perhaps too much, the One gives us the perception of ownership over these experiences. This perception is both empowering and burdensome. It grants us the agency to move through life, to think and to act, yet it also places upon us the weight of our own imaginings.

The Realization of Oneness

To come to grips with the realization that we are not simply ourselves but also the One who imagines us is a profound awakening. This realization marks the death of the seeming separation, the end of the illusion of individuality. In this moment of clarity, we recognize the interconnectedness of all existence.

The restoration of all eternity as One is the culmination of this journey. It is the merging of the imagined with the imaginer, the dissolution of boundaries that separate us from the universal self. In this state of oneness, we find peace and understanding, embracing the totality of our existence.

The Beauty of the Journey

The journey through life, with all its imagined complexities, is a beautiful expression of the universal self’s creativity. It is a dance of love, joy, and fear, each step bringing us closer to the realization of our true nature. The apology/not apology for imagining us in this way is a reflection of the delicate balance between the pain and beauty of existence.

To live as the imagined is to embrace the fullness of life, to cherish each moment as a unique expression of the universal self. It is to understand that our struggles and triumphs are not isolated events but integral parts of the grand tapestry of being.

Conclusion

Sorry/not sorry for imagining you encapsulates the paradox of existence. It is an acknowledgment of the complexity and beauty of life, a reminder that we are both the creators and creations within the infinite play of imagination. By embracing this paradox, we find harmony and unity in the eternal dance of the One.
